Latest Patents

Amardeep Dugal holds a patent for spinal implants and insertion instruments. This instrument is designed for the insertion and positioning of spinal implants. It features an outer member with a distal attachment that engages with the spinal implant, a tubular member, and a proximal housing. The inner member is rotatably disposed within the outer member's lumen and includes a distal coupling feature for connecting to the spinal implant. The design incorporates an elongated shaft and a handle that allows for rotation relative to the proximal housing. The first thread on the distal coupling feature is engineered with a lead and pitch that exceeds the thickness of the spinal implant's proximal end. This innovative design aims to improve the efficiency and accuracy of spinal surgeries.
